Review of Testosterone



Testosterone, an essential hormone in the body, plays a vital role in numerous physiological procedures, including muscle development, bone density, and overall physical performance. Primarily created in the testes in men and in smaller amounts in the ovaries and adrenal glands in ladies, testosterone is identified as an androgen, a sort of steroid hormonal agent. Its synthesis is controlled by a feedback loophole entailing the hypothalamus, pituitary gland, and the gonads.


The relevance of testosterone prolongs beyond reproductive health; it affects state of mind, power levels, and cognitive features. Ideal testosterone degrees are necessary for maintaining a healthy and balanced sex drive, promoting fat circulation, and supporting muscular tissue toughness. As people age, testosterone levels normally decrease, frequently leading to different health issues, consisting of minimized physical performance, fatigue, and decreased bone thickness.


Recognizing testosterone's complex duty in the human body is crucial for acknowledging its influence on general wellness and performance. Clinicians commonly evaluate testosterone levels in individuals experiencing symptoms related to low testosterone, recognized as hypogonadism. Keeping balanced testosterone degrees is essential for advertising wellness and improving physical capabilities throughout different life stages.


Effect On Muscle Mass Growth



A significant connection exists in between testosterone degrees and muscle mass growth, highlighting the hormone's crucial role in advertising anabolic procedures within the body. Testosterone promotes protein synthesis, which is crucial for muscular tissue hypertrophy. Raised testosterone levels enhance the body's capability to fix and construct muscle cells adhering to resistance training, a crucial part of muscle development.


Research indicates that individuals with greater testosterone levels commonly show increased muscle mass and toughness contrasted to those with lower levels. This connection is particularly obvious in males, as they normally possess greater testosterone concentrations than ladies. Additionally, testosterone's impact prolongs beyond direct muscle-building results; it additionally regulates elements such as satellite cell task, which is crucial for muscular tissue regeneration and growth.

A rise in testosterone can likewise cause enhanced healing times, enabling even more frequent and extreme training sessions. Conversely, low testosterone degrees can hinder muscular tissue advancement and contribute to muscle wasting, a problem recognized as sarcopenia, specifically in older grownups. Generally, preserving optimum testosterone degrees is essential for taking full advantage of muscular tissue growth, underscoring the hormonal agent's value in this contact form both sports efficiency and basic wellness.

Aspects Affecting Testosterone Degrees



Many variables can affect testosterone levels, impacting not just hormonal equilibrium but additionally athletic efficiency. Age is a considerable factor, as testosterone levels normally peak in early adulthood and decline with progressing age. is 1 ml of testosterone a week enough. Way of living choices also play an essential role; for circumstances, normal exercise, especially resistance training, has been shown to elevate testosterone levels, while less active behavior can bring about decreases




Nutritional behaviors are equally significant. Nutrient shortages, specifically in zinc and vitamin D, have been connected to lower testosterone levels. Furthermore, body composition is critical; individuals with higher body fat percentages commonly experience decreased testosterone levels due to the conversion of testosterone to estrogen in fat.


Mental variables, including tension and rest quality, can not be ignored, as persistent anxiety elevates cortisol levels, negatively affecting testosterone manufacturing. Understanding these impacts is important for creating comprehensive approaches to optimize testosterone levels in adults.

Diet regimen additionally plays a crucial role in testosterone optimization. Taking in a balanced diet rich in healthy and balanced fats, such as omega-3 fatty acids discovered in fish and nuts, alongside ample protein consumption, can sustain hormone wellness. Including trace elements like zinc and vitamin D is essential, as shortages in these nutrients have actually been linked to lower testosterone degrees.


Additionally, reliable stress and anxiety administration strategies, consisting of mindfulness, reflection, and sufficient sleep, are essential in maintaining well balanced hormonal agent degrees. Persistent stress boosts cortisol, which can hinder testosterone production. Focusing on rest health and aiming for 7-9 hours of high quality sleep per evening can further improve total well-being and hormone balance.
